Simmisweiler is a suburb of Waldhausen , a district of Aalen .
Location and transport links
The hamlet of Simmisweiler is located almost six kilometers east of the city center of Aalen on the Härtsfeld plateau in the eastern Swabian Alb . The neighboring hamlet of Bernlohe is about one kilometer to the north-northeast, the village of Waldhausen about three kilometers to the southeast, and the hamlet of Brastelburg a little over a kilometer to the south. The K 3289 connects the place with Bernlohe, the K 3290 with Waldhausen.

history
Simmisweiler was first mentioned in the 12th century as Sigemaneswilare , it belonged to the Ellwangen monastery . In 1475 the place is then notarized as Sigmarswiler . The name of the place is derived from the personal name Sigimar .
In 1872 Simmisweiler had 126 inhabitants.
